What Is the Difference Between a Web Development Master's Degree and a Doctorate, and Which Should You Pursue?

A master's degree in web development usually involves 1 to 2 years of focused study-often with options for a thesis or capstone project-while a doctorate, such as a PhD or professional doctorate, requires a 4 to 7-year commitment emphasizing original research and specialization. These degrees serve distinct academic and professional goals, shaping different career paths and salary potentials. 

  • Duration: Master's programs offer a shorter timeline, enabling quicker entry into advanced technical or leadership roles. Doctoral studies demand an extended dedication, centering on deep scholarly inquiry and knowledge creation.
  • Curriculum and Focus: Master's degrees emphasize practical skills, project-based learning, and preparation for industry roles with advanced expertise. Doctorates prioritize rigorous research, theoretical frameworks, and the production of original, publishable dissertations, catering to innovation and academic scholarship.
  • Research Requirements: Most master's tracks focus on applied projects rather than extensive research, contrasting with doctorate programs where candidates undertake novel, publishable research that advances the discipline.
  • Career Outcomes: Master's degree holders often pursue senior development roles, project management, or specialized technical positions. Doctorate recipients typically target academic careers, high-level R&D roles, or leadership positions shaping tech innovation policy. Understanding these differences helps those considering the salary differences between web development master's and doctoral degrees align their educational investments with career ambitions.
  • Intended Audience: The master's degree appeals to early-career professionals, career changers, or those seeking advanced skills without long research commitments. The doctorate suits those passionate about scholarship, innovation, or teaching at the university level.
  • Professional Purpose: Guided by the Council of Graduate Schools and leading universities, master's programs prioritize industry readiness and practical depth; doctorates focus on knowledge creation and scholarly contribution.
  • Time Investment and Return: Master's degrees typically offer quicker salary improvements and promotion potential, while doctorates open academic, research, and specialized sector opportunities-but require prolonged effort and sacrifice.

How Do Long-Term Salary Trajectories Differ Between Web Development Master's and Doctorate Degree Holders Over a Full Career?

Salary patterns for web development master's and doctorate holders unfold differently across a 20-30 year span. Master's graduates generally start with higher earnings-benefiting from quicker entry into applied technical and mid-level roles. Doctorate recipients often begin with slower initial growth, as extended education and early academic or research positions offer comparatively modest pay.

The crossroad usually emerges between years 10 and 15, when doctorate holders often shift into senior research, tenured faculty, or high-level administrative roles-jobs that tend to surpass salaries of master's-level industry professionals. This transition highlights a significant inflection point in long-term salary growth for web development master's vs doctorate holders.

  • Early Career Advantage: Master's degree holders frequently command better initial salaries due to immediate demand for advanced technical and management skills.
  • Mid-Career Convergence: Over time, doctorate holders gain ground by moving into leadership or academic tracks with elevated compensation, sometimes exceeding master's peers.
  • Specialization: Expertise in niche areas like AI integration, cybersecurity, or UX research can amplify salary disparities-especially favoring doctorate holders leveraging deep specialization.
  • Geographic and Sector Impact: Salaries in high-cost urban centers and private sector firms often widen earnings gaps, benefiting doctorate-level professionals in research-intensive roles.
  • Employer Size and Role Evolution: Larger organizations with formal career ladders typically provide more senior opportunities to doctorate holders, increasing lifetime earnings differences.

What Is the Return on Investment for a Web Development Master's Degree Versus a Web Development Doctorate?

Calculating return on investment (ROI) for graduate education in web development requires considering the full financial picture-tuition, fees, living costs, and income lost while studying-against the increased lifetime earnings that come with each degree. Master's degrees typically span two years with total expenses ranging from $30,000 to $60,000. Graduates see about a 15% to 25% salary boost over bachelor's holders, translating into an additional $8,000 to $12,000 annually. This results in an expected breakeven point within five to seven years after graduation, assuming consistent salary growth and living expenses.

Doctoral programs, lasting four to six years, often carry greater costs-$60,000 to $100,000 or more-but many students benefit from stipends, assistantships, or tuition waivers that reduce expenses and allow some earnings during study. Doctorate holders can earn 30% to 50% more than bachelor's graduates depending on specialization and industry, though longer time to degree and forgone income often delay ROI breakeven to a decade or beyond unless substantial funding is secured.

  • Cost Variability: Funding options such as fellowships and tuition reimbursements can greatly improve doctoral ROI by lowering out-of-pocket expenses and limiting income loss.
  • Income Premium: Master's degrees tend to increase salaries modestly in early and mid-career; doctorates often unlock higher premiums linked to leadership and research roles.
  • Time Commitment: Longer doctoral programs increase income foregone and extend the time needed to recoup costs.
  • Non-Monetary Returns: Both degrees enhance opportunities for autonomy, coveted roles, and intellectual satisfaction-factors beyond salary.
  • Personal ROI Framework: Candidates should weigh financial realities alongside career goals, available funding, and desired professional identity to identify the best fit.

What Are the Time and Lifestyle Costs of Pursuing a Web Development Doctorate Compared to a Master's Degree?

Choosing between a Web Development master's degree and a doctorate means balancing a substantial difference in time and lifestyle demands. Doctoral programs usually require 4 to 7 years beyond a bachelor's degree, while master's programs typically finish within 1 to 3 years, making the doctorate a much larger commitment of personal and academic effort.

Consider these essential factors:

  • Time Commitment: Doctoral students endure extended study periods involving coursework, comprehensive exams, and dissertation research-each needing long-term focus and self-discipline. Master's programs follow more structured timelines with clearly defined milestones, resulting in a predictable progression.
  • Lifestyle Impact: Doctoral study often entails irregular schedules and phases of isolation that increase stress. According to the American Psychological Association, graduate student mental health issues peak during dissertation phases-a challenge far less acute for master's students.
  • Completion Rates: The Council of Graduate Schools reports lower completion rates for doctorates partly due to their length and psychological pressure, whereas master's programs show more consistent, timely graduation rates.
  • Personal Responsibilities: Family, financial duties, and maintaining employment while pursuing a doctorate pose significant challenges. Extended enrollment heightens career interruption risks, complicating life balance for older or working professionals.
  • Flexibility and Feasibility: Master's degrees often better accommodate career changers and working professionals, providing advancement options without the intensity of doctoral studies.
  • Self-Assessment Framework: Reflecting on resilience, career goals, and life stage clarifies which degree fits best. Choosing a master's for quality-of-life reasons is a valid, financially sound decision-not a sign of lesser dedication.

Recent data shows almost 40% of PhD candidates experience moderate to severe anxiety during their dissertation, highlighting the unique psychological demands of doctoral study compared to master's pathways.

What Role Does Institution Prestige Play in Web Development Master's Versus Doctorate Career and Salary Outcomes?

Institution prestige plays a nuanced role in career and salary outcomes for master's and doctorate graduates in Web Development, with its influence varying notably across sectors. Research from bodies like the National Bureau of Economic Research and Georgetown CEW indicates that the so-called "prestige premium" is often overstated, especially outside academia.

Academic hiring-particularly for doctoral candidates-places strong emphasis on the brand of the granting institution. Candidates from elite universities generally benefit from higher placement rates and initial salary offers due to the visibility and perceived rigor associated with their institutions, directly impacting institution prestige impact on Web Development master's versus doctorate career outcomes.

In contrast, the private sector demonstrates markedly less sensitivity to institutional prestige. Employers typically prioritize practical skills, a robust portfolio of projects, and relevant industry experience over school reputation. This means Web Development master's holders and doctorate recipients aiming for technology firms, startups, or digital agencies may find tangible competencies and connections matter far more than institutional ranking, affecting effects of university ranking on salary differences in Web Development graduate degrees.

Prospective students should evaluate program quality through metrics directly tied to career success-such as alumni job placement rates, faculty research output, employer engagement, and graduate earnings data from sources like the U.S. Department of Education's College Scorecard. Simply relying on popular rankings can misrepresent the realities of the Web Development labor market and overlook vital program-specific strengths.

How Do Starting Salaries for Web Development Master's Graduates Compare to Those for Web Development Doctorate Holders?

Entry-level salaries for graduates holding master's and doctorate degrees in web development show marked differences depending largely on the employment sector. Academic and research institutions tend to offer significantly higher starting pay to those with doctorates-recognizing the advanced expertise and research skills they bring. By contrast, private companies and government employers often exhibit minimal salary disparities between master's and doctoral holders, valuing hands-on coding proficiency and project experience more than extended academic credentials.

  • Sector Variation: Doctorates command notable premiums primarily in research-oriented positions, while the salary advantage diminishes in corporate or governmental roles focused on practical application.
  • Salary Gap Magnitude: The entry-level advantage for doctorate recipients may range from 10% up to 30% above master's holders in specialized fields, yet often falls below 10% in less research-intensive environments.
  • Opportunity Cost: Pursuing a doctorate typically involves an additional three to five years of study, during which individuals forego master's-level income and accrue higher educational expenses-delaying financial returns and often postponing salary equality until mid-career milestones.
  • Field-Specific Demand: Emerging specializations like artificial intelligence and cybersecurity within web development can enhance doctoral salary benefits, whereas roles centered on software development, UI design, or system upkeep generally favor those with a master's and relevant experience.

What are the funding and financial aid differences between web development master's and doctoral programs?

Master's programs in web development typically offer fewer funding opportunities compared to doctoral programs. Many doctoral candidates receive stipends, tuition waivers, or research assistantships that significantly reduce their educational costs. In contrast, master's students often rely more heavily on loans, scholarships, or employer tuition assistance, making the financial investment notably higher for master's degrees.

How does the web development job market perceive and value a doctorate versus a master's in hiring decisions?

Employers generally view a master's degree as the standard qualification for advanced practitioner roles in web development, valuing practical skills and applied knowledge. A doctorate-while less common-is often preferred for research-intensive roles, leadership in innovation, or academic positions. In typical industry settings, a doctorate may not lead to significantly higher salaries but can open specialized career pathways that are otherwise inaccessible.

What are the most in-demand specializations within web development for both master's and doctoral career tracks?

For master's graduates, specializations like full-stack development, user experience (UX) design, and mobile web applications dominate job markets due to their broad applicability. Doctoral candidates often focus on emerging areas such as artificial intelligence integration, cybersecurity frameworks, or human-computer interaction research that influence long-term technological trends. Both levels cater to high-demand fields but differ in depth and research complexity.

Should you pursue a web development master's first or go directly into a doctoral program?

Pursuing a master's degree first is generally advisable-especially for those seeking industry roles-because it builds foundational expertise and practical experience. Direct entry into a doctoral program suits individuals aiming for academic careers, research leadership, or highly specialized innovation roles. Skipping the master's often means committing to a longer, research-intensive track that is not necessary for most web development industry careers.
